POSITION SUMMARY

The Patient Transporter promptly and safely transports patients to and from procedures, tests, and between units according to established policies, procedures, and time schedules.

 

This position supports organizational goals by providing quality customer service, enhancing patient throughput and operational efficiency, participating in performance improvement efforts and demonstrating a commitment to teamwork and cooperation. This position:

Understands and follows all policies and procedures. Determines patient identifiers, destination, mode of travel, time, and other relevant information. Directs or escorts incoming patients from the admitting office or reception area to designated locations and assists patients, whether ambulatory or non-ambulatory. Transports patients or deceased individuals, alone or with assistance, using beds, stretchers, gurneys, wheelchairs, or other equipment as needed. Helps maintain a safe working environment for all patients, visitors, and employees, promptly reporting unsafe conditions, accidents, or injuries to a supervisor. Participates in safety meetings, training sessions, and hazard assessments, and applies all applicable OSHA and local safety requirements to assigned work. Performs all duties in accordance with established safety procedures, regulations and policy, attends designated training programs, and carries out other responsibilities as assigned.

 

QUALIFICATIONS

EDUCATION: High school diploma or equivalent required.

LICENSE/CERTIFICATION: American Heart Association BLS required within 6 months of hire or transfer.

EXPERIENCE: Minimum six months' experience preferred, within hospital patient care services. Proficiency in Clinical Applications preferred at time of hire; incumbents within position will be trained appropriately and then skill will be required for this position within 30-60 days from date of hire.

WORK ENVIRONMENT

Potential for exposure to the hazards and risk of the hospital environment, including exposure to infectious disease, blood-borne pathogens, hazardous substances, and potential injury.

Reaching, stooping, kneeling and crouching approximately 25% of a workday; visual and physical ability required to work at a computer terminal; standing and walking

approximately 75% of a workday; lifting approximately 50 to 100 pounds frequently with assistance occasionally; physical abilities required to push, pull or transport equipment and patients

 

 

REPORTING RELATIONSHIP

This position reports to the Environmental Services Leadership.
